Amelia Island - Florida’s Hidden Treasure

Florida Beach Hotel

Located in the northeastern corner of Florida, Amelia Island is the perfect
island getaway. Chosen for three consecutive years as a top North American
Island by the readers of Conde Nast Traveler, the 13-mile long Amelia Island
is treasured for its outdoor adventure and natural beauty. You can spend
your days exploring the island on river cruises, by kayak, or on miles of
hiking and biking trails. Discover Amelia’s intriguing past at the Amelia
Island Museum of History or the 19th century Fort Clinch State Park, or
simply relax on your own stretch of uncrowded beach.
